自动代理IP切换方案的核心逻辑
在使用代理IP的过程中,网络请求失败是最常见的痛点。当某个IP突然失效时,传统的手动切换方式会中断业务流程。通过预设失败重试条件,系统能在检测到连接超时、响应异常时,自动调用备用IP执行二次请求,这种容错机制能有效维持业务连续性。
全民代理IP的IP健康度监测系统具备实时检测能力,当触发以下三种情况时启动自动切换:
触发场景 | 处理动作 |
---|---|
连接超时(>3秒) | 切换同区域IP |
HTTP状态码异常 | 更换运营商线路 |
连续失败3次 | 隔离问题IP24小时 |
智能路由的决策模型
区别于简单的IP轮换,智能路由算法会根据业务场景动态选择最优节点。例如电商价格监控场景中,系统会优先分配高匿名住宅IP,通过分析目标网站的反爬机制强度,自动匹配不同等级的代理资源。
实际测试数据显示,在全民代理IP的动态路由策略下,数据采集成功率提升40%。其核心在于建立了多维度的IP质量评估体系:
- 响应速度:区分毫秒级/秒级响应IP库
- 协议支持:自动识别HTTPS/Socks5需求
- 地理位置:智能匹配目标服务器同城节点
系统部署的三大要点
1. 失败阈值设置:根据业务容忍度设定重试次数(建议2-3次),超出阈值后触发报警机制而非无限重试
2. IP预热机制:新启用的代理IP需经过5-10次测试请求,确认稳定性后再投入正式业务流
3. 流量分配比例:设置主备IP组的权重分配,避免单一IP过载暴露
常见问题解决方案
Q:频繁切换IP是否会被识别为异常流量?
A:通过智能路由的请求间隔随机化功能,在1-5秒范围内生成随机延迟,配合UA模拟可有效规避风险
Q:如何平衡IP成本与业务需求?
A:全民代理IP的场景化配置模版可将IP资源分为三个等级:
1. 核心业务使用独享IP
2. 常规任务使用动态住宅IP
3. 验证类请求使用机房IP
Q:遇到区域性封禁如何处理?
A:启用城市级IP调度方案,当某地区75%的IP失效时,自动切换至相邻区域节点并降低请求频率
通过将失败重试机制与智能路由策略相结合,用户可构建具备自我修复能力的代理网络。这种方案特别适合需要7×24小时稳定运行的爬虫系统、广告验证等场景,在保障业务连续性的同时降低运维成本。